Storm window installation services involve attaching supplementary windows to existing window frames to enhance insulation and protection. These services typically include measuring, selecting appropriate storm window types, and securely installing the units to ensure proper fit and function. The process may also involve minor adjustments to existing window frames to accommodate the storm windows, ensuring they operate smoothly and provide an effective barrier against outdoor elements.
This service helps address common issues such as drafts, heat loss, and increased energy costs associated with older or poorly insulated windows. Storm windows create an additional layer of protection that reduces air infiltration, helping to maintain indoor temperatures more consistently. They can also serve as a barrier against moisture, wind, and debris, which can prolong the lifespan of existing windows and improve overall comfort within a property.

Material Costs - The cost of storm window materials typically ranges from $50 to $150 per window, depending on size and quality. For example, a standard double-pane storm window might cost around $80 each. Prices can vary based on the chosen materials and supplier.
Labor Expenses - Installation labor generally costs between $100 and $300 per window. Larger or more complex installations may increase the labor fee.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ific project requirements.
Project Size Impact - The overall cost depends on the number of windows to be installed, with bulk projects often receiving volume estimates. Installing storm windows on 10 windows might range from $1,200 to $3,000 total. Larger projects may benefit from cost efficiencies.
Additional Fees - Extra costs may include removal of old windows or custom modifications, which can add $50 to $200 per window. These fees vary depending on the scope of work and specific site conditions. Contact local service providers for detailed quotes.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ows? Storm windows are additional window panels install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to provide extra insulation and protection against the elements.
Why should I consider installing storm windows? Installing storm windows can help improve energy efficiency, reduce drafts, and protect your primary windows from weather-related damage.
How long does storm window installation typically take? The installation duration varies depending on the number of windows and the type of storm windows, but most projects can be completed within a day or two.
Are storm windows suitable for all types of windows? Storm windows are available in various styles and can be adapted to most window types, including double-hung, casement, and sliding windows.
